I would definitely take Antoine Walker over Jalen Rose ... but you're
not seriously arguing that Antoine is better than Garnett are you?
Because if you were doing that, we'd have to start bringing in the stats
that aren't flattering to Antoine, like an unGodly 39.4 % shooting
percentage, compared to Garnett's 47.0%.
I am not going to bash Antoine, and he showed maturity and improvement
last year, but he is no Garnett, and I frankly can't remember the last
power forward to shoot 39.4% and make the All-Star team.

In the past two years, there have been only two forwards
you can put in Antoine's class in guard/forward Jalen
Rose (5.1 assists) and "Mr 20,10 and 5" Kevin Garnett
(5.08).
During that time, Antoine Walker has averaged 5.26
assists (852 total), leading all NBA forwards. (Stats
compiled using NBA.COM).
Even turnovers (your next question) are surprisingly
heading in the same range...Rose averaged 3.2 TOs in
Chicago, Garnett averaged 2.83 and Walker 3.1 all last
year.
As for steals over the last two seasons, Rose is 0.98,
Garnett is 1.28 and Walker is 1.61 (among the league
leaders).
